Bio
It is the love of nature and animals that brings him to photography. With a small simple device brand “Braun”, he goes on a hunt for birds. Alas, without much success!
But it is a photo of children playing football, which won the 1st prize of the prestigious contest “Deutscher Jugendphotopreis” 1962 (proposed by the gallery) which marks the real beginning of his immense career. At his majority, he decides to spend a year in Paris. Assistant week, he spends his weekends photograhier passers-by Mouffetard Street, his neighborhood. The result, about fifty “stolen” portraits exposed to the “Galerie de la Mouffe” in 1965.
Become a photographer on his own, he landed an advertising job for Charles Jourdan, a collaboration that installs it. He began publishing books, including “Uwe Ommer, Erotic Photographs” at Taschen. In 1983, he made the images of the Pirelli calendar in the Bahamas. In 1986 appeared “Black Ladies”, enriched by the preface and poems of Léopold Sedar Senghor. Followed in 1995 of “Black Ladies 2” and “Asian Ladies” in 2000. A meal at the end of 1995 changes his life. While dining in a neighborhood restaurant, he observes seated groups and suddenly is born this crazy idea to photograph the families … of the whole world! It comes out with the paper tablecloth with notes, sketches and … various sauces!
Everything is there: the white background, the lighting, the necessary time, the means of transport … 4 years and 250,000 kilometers of roads later, in 2000, the “1000 Families” are exhibited for the first time in Cologne. The book “1000 Families” is published by Taschen In 2010 he goes back on the road and photographs 300 families with their teenagers in 40 European countries “Families of Teens”, a European project through outdoor exhibitions, get to know our European neighbors.
